Hi,
I just connected my roll servo in my Tundra with a skyview and it detected the servo but said the firmware was wrong I hit the update button ,It now detects the servo but say it it not installed ,even if you disconnect the wires it still says it is detected .
Any ideas what to do.

Installing a Dynon Avionics servo is a three-part process.
1. Physical and electrical installation.
2. SkyView Network (or DSAB, in our older products) configuration - that gets the servo into the NETWORK.
3. AP calibration so that the system knows what the servo is supposed to DO (Pitch, or Roll).

I don't think you have done step 3: SETUP MENU > HARDWARE CALIBRATION > AP SERVO CALIBRATION > CALIBRATION > (one more right click). Follow the instructions on the screen. After (successfully) completing the servo calibration, the system will know that new servo is supposed to handle the ROLL axis, and it will be available for use.

You need to do servo calibration. "Not installed" means the installation is not complete and part of the installation is calibration.
